Excel является мощным инструментом для обработки данных, и использование макросов может значительно упростить и ускорить вашу работу. Создание макросов позволяет автоматизировать рутинные задачи, такие как форматирование таблиц, расчеты сотен ячеек или фильтрация данных. Однако, чтобы создавать эффективные макросы, необходимо иметь определенные навыки программирования.
Запись макросов – это один из способов создания макросов в Excel. Он позволяет записывать действия пользователя и затем воспроизводить их автоматически. Важно знать, что записываемый макрос будет полностью повторять ваши действия, поэтому перед записью необходимо продумать последовательность действий, чтобы получить желаемый результат.
Основным ключом к успешному созданию макросов в Excel является понимание структуры и синтаксиса языка программирования Visual Basic for Applications (VBA). Хотя Excel предлагает простые средства записи макросов, для более сложных задач может потребоваться внести изменения в записанный макрос или написать его с нуля, используя VBA.
Изучение основ VBA поможет вам не только создавать макросы в Excel гораздо более эффективно и быстро, но также даст вам возможность настроить макросы в соответствии с вашими уникальными потребностями. Специалисты, владеющие навыками создания макросов в Excel, в большом спросе на рынке труда, поэтому освоение этой навыка может стать надежным шагом на пути к новым возможностям и карьерному росту.
Основы макросов в Excel
Важным аспектом создания макросов является понимание структуры кода VBA. VBA – это язык программирования, который используется для создания макросов и выполнения операций в Excel. Внутри макроса можно определить переменные, создавать циклы и условия, работать с объектами Excel, такими как ячейки, диапазоны и листы.
Одним из преимуществ макросов является возможность повторного использования. Созданные макросы могут быть сохранены и запущены в любое время, что позволяет автоматизировать выполнение задач и повысить эффективность работы. Кроме того, макросы в Excel могут быть использованы для создания пользовательских интерфейсов и добавления функциональности книге.
Для создания макросов в Excel не требуется быть опытным программистом. Возможность записи макросов позволяет даже начинающим пользователям создавать автоматизированные действия без необходимости писать код самостоятельно. Однако знание основ VBA и структуры макросов может быть полезным для расширения функциональности и решения более сложных задач.
Что такое макросы в Excel и зачем их использовать?
Использование макросов в Excel имеет множество преимуществ. Во-первых, они значительно экономят время и силы, упрощая процессы и устраняя необходимость ручного ввода данных или выполнения операций. Благодаря макросам можно быстро и эффективно обрабатывать большие объемы информации.
Во-вторых, макросы обеспечивают точность и надежность работы, так как они выполняют действия с высокой точностью и безошибочно. Это особенно полезно при регулярной работе с большими объемами данных, где даже небольшая ошибка может привести к серьезным последствиям.
Кроме того, макросы позволяют автоматизировать сложные и многократно повторяющиеся операции, такие как создание отчетов, обработка данных, ввод формул и многое другое. Это особенно полезно для пользователей, которые выполняют однотипные задачи на ежедневной или еженедельной основе.
Использование макросов в Excel помогает улучшить производительность и эффективность работы с данными, сокращает время проведения операций, минимизирует возможность ошибок и облегчает повторение сложных действий. Вместо того чтобы тратить время на рутинные задачи, пользователь может сосредоточиться на более важных и творческих аспектах работы.
Как создавать макросы в Excel с помощью записи?
Для того чтобы записать макрос в Excel, вам нужно выбрать вкладку «Разработка» в верхнем меню, а затем нажать на кнопку «Записать макрос» в группе «Код» на панели инструментов. После этого откроется диалоговое окно «Запись макроса», где вы можете ввести имя макроса и выбрать, где хотите сохранить его.
После нажатия кнопки «ОК», Excel начнет записывать все ваши действия в реальном времени. Вы можете выполнять любые операции, которые хотите включить в макрос, такие как ввод данных, форматирование ячеек или создание графиков. Когда вы закончите, просто нажмите кнопку «Стоп записи» на панели инструментов.
После того, как макрос был записан, его можно запустить снова, нажав сочетание клавиш или нажав на соответствующую кнопку на панели инструментов. Вы также можете назначить макрос горячую клавишу для быстрого доступа к нему.
Запись макросов в Excel — это простой и эффективный способ автоматизировать повторяющиеся задачи и повысить вашу продуктивность. Операции, которые раньше занимали много времени, могут быть выполнены всего одним кликом!
Шаги по записи макросов в Excel
- Откройте программу Excel и выберите вкладку «Разработчик» в верхней панели меню.
- Если вкладка «Разработчик» не отображается, то вам нужно включить ее в настройках Excel. Для этого щелкните правой кнопкой мыши на панели инструментов и выберите пункт «Настроить ленту». Затем установите флажок напротив «Разработчик» и нажмите «ОК».
- На вкладке «Разработчик» найдите раздел «Код» и нажмите на кнопку «Записать макрос».
- Появится окно записи макроса. Введите название макроса и нажмите «ОК».
- Теперь все действия, которые вы совершаете в Excel, будут записаны и превратятся в макрос.
- Выполните необходимые изменения и манипуляции с данными в таблице Excel.
- После завершения манипуляций нажмите на кнопку «Остановить запись» на вкладке «Разработчик».
Теперь макрос записан и готов к использованию. Он может быть применен для автоматизации рутинных задач, повторного выполнения определенных операций или анализа данных. Запись макросов позволяет существенно сократить время и усилия, затрачиваемые на повторение однотипных действий в Excel.
Примеры использования записи макросов в Excel
Запись макросов в Excel предоставляет возможность автоматизировать повторяющиеся действия и значительно упростить рабочий процесс. Ниже приведены несколько практических примеров использования записи макросов в Excel:
1. Автоматическое форматирование данных
Запись макросов позволяет сохранить последовательность форматирования данных и применить его к другим ячейкам или диапазонам одним нажатием клавиши. Например, вы можете записать макрос для автоматического добавления выравнивания, цвета фона и шрифта к определенным ячейкам. Это значительно сократит время и упростит задачу форматирования больших объемов данных.
2. Создание пользовательских функций
Записанный макрос можно преобразовать в пользовательскую функцию и использовать её в формулах. Таким образом, вы можете расширить возможности функций Excel и создать специальные функции, которые позволят выполнять сложные операции или обработку данных, которые нельзя выполнить с помощью стандартных функций. Например, вы можете создать пользовательскую функцию, которая автоматически удаляет дубликаты из списка данных или выполняет сложные математические расчеты.
3. Массовая обработка данных
Запись макросов позволяет запустить автоматическую обработку больших объемов данных. Например, вы можете записать макрос, который автоматически фильтрует и сортирует данные по определенным критериям, удаляет пустые строки или производит другие операции над данными. Это особенно полезно при работе с большими таблицами данных, где ручная обработка была бы очень сложной и трудоемкой задачей.
В заключении, запись макросов в Excel предоставляет широкие возможности для автоматизации рабочих процессов и упрощения работы с данными. Благодаря этой функции, пользователи могут создавать более эффективные и продуктивные таблицы Excel, сокращая время и усилия, затрачиваемые на повторяющиеся операции.
Пример 1: Создание макроса для автоматического заполнения ячеек
Допустим, у вас есть набор данных, который нужно заполнить в определенном порядке в ячейках столбца. Создание макроса позволит вам записать последовательность действий, которые потом можно будет воспроизвести автоматически в одно нажатие кнопки.
Например, вы можете записать макрос, который будет автоматически заполнять столбец с номерами заказов. Вам нужно только указать начальную ячейку, в которую нужно вписать первый номер, а затем указать шаг, на который должны увеличиваться значения в следующих ячейках.
Для создания такого макроса нужно выполнить следующие шаги:
- Нажмите на вкладку «Разработчик» в меню Excel (если эта вкладка не видна, добавьте ее в настройках).
- Выберите команду «Записать макрос» из раздела «Код» вкладки «Разработчик».
- Введите имя для нового макроса и выберите место, где он будет сохранен.
- Нажмите кнопку «ОК» чтобы начать запись макроса.
- Выполните последовательность действий: выберите начальную ячейку, введите значение, и указав шаг, заполните остальные ячейки.
- Нажмите на вкладку «Разработчик» и выберите команду «Остановить запись» в разделе «Код».
Поздравляю! Теперь у вас есть готовый макрос для автоматического заполнения ячеек в Excel. Вы можете протестировать его, нажав на кнопку «Пуск» в меню «Разработчик» или привязав его к сочетанию клавиш.
Пример 2: Создание макроса для сортировки данных
Для начала создания макроса необходимо открыть желаемую таблицу данных в Excel. Затем можно выбрать необходимые столбцы для сортировки или оставить все столбцы без изменений. Для того чтобы создать макрос, нужно выбрать в меню «Разработчик» пункт «Записать макрос». Далее необходимо ввести имя макроса и определить клавишу сочетания, которая будет запускать макрос.
Далее, необходимо выполнить желаемую сортировку данных в таблице вручную. Это может включать в себя выбор столбца для сортировки, выбор порядка сортировки (по возрастанию или убыванию) и опциональные параметры, такие как сортировка по нескольким столбцам или применение фильтров.
После выполнения сортировки данных, нужно остановить запись макроса и сохранить созданный макрос. После этого можно будет запускать макрос в любой момент для автоматической сортировки данных в таблице. Создание макроса для сортировки данных значительно упрощает процесс работы с большими объемами информации и позволяет сэкономить время и усилия.
Вопрос-ответ:
Можно ли использовать макрос для автоматической сортировки данных в Excel?
Да, вы можете использовать макрос для автоматической сортировки данных в Excel. Для этого вам необходимо записать макрос, который выполняет необходимые действия сортировки, а затем привязать его к определенному событию, например, к изменению данных или открытию файла. Таким образом, при каждом возникновении этого события, макрос будет автоматически выполнять сортировку данных в Excel.
Что такое макрос в Excel?
Макрос в Excel — это программа, записанная в специальном языке программирования VBA, которая позволяет автоматизировать выполнение определенных действий в таблице. Макросы позволяют пользователю записать последовательность операций и затем выполнить их снова одним нажатием кнопки или горячей клавиши.